Okay so I've been trying to figure out exactly what IOS XR has a problem with regarding our internal NTP servers.

I was seeing things like this:

RP/0/RSP0/CPU0:Oct 31 15:18:37.422 EDT: ntpd[263]: %IP-IP_NTP-5-HP_CONN_LOST : High priority NTP peer connection lost - Stratum 2->3.
RP/0/RSP0/CPU0:Oct 31 15:34:14.370 EDT: ntpd[263]: %IP-IP_NTP-5-HP_CONN_RECOVERED : High priority NTP peer connection recovered - Stratum 3->2.
RP/0/RSP0/CPU0:Oct 31 16:09:25.511 EDT: ntpd[263]: %IP-IP_NTP-5-SYNC_LOSS : Synchronization lost : 192.168.123.6 : System clock selection failed
RP/0/RSP0/CPU0:Oct 31 16:09:25.511 EDT: ntpd[263]: %IP-IP_NTP-5-HP_CONN_LOST : High priority NTP peer connection lost - Stratum 2->3.
RP/0/RSP0/CPU0:Oct 31 16:30:30.792 EDT: ntpd[263]: %IP-IP_NTP-5-HP_CONN_RECOVERED : High priority NTP peer connection recovered - Stratum 3->2.
RP/0/RSP0/CPU0:Oct 31 16:43:10.566 EDT: ntpd[263]: %IP-IP_NTP-5-SYNC_LOSS : Synchronization lost : 192.168.123.6 : System clock selection failed
RP/0/RSP0/CPU0:Oct 31 16:43:10.566 EDT: ntpd[263]: %IP-IP_NTP-5-HP_CONN_LOST : High priority NTP peer connection lost - Stratum 2->3.
RP/0/RSP0/CPU0:Oct 31 20:35:05.657 EDT: ntpd[263]: %IP-IP_NTP-5-HP_CONN_RECOVERED : High priority NTP peer connection recovered - Stratum 3->2.
RP/0/RSP0/CPU0:Oct 31 21:10:08.789 EDT: ntpd[263]: %IP-IP_NTP-5-SYNC_LOSS : Synchronization lost : 192.168.123.6 : System clock selection failed
RP/0/RSP0/CPU0:Oct 31 21:10:08.789 EDT: ntpd[263]: %IP-IP_NTP-5-HP_CONN_LOST : High priority NTP peer connection lost - Stratum 2->3.
RP/0/RSP0/CPU0:Oct 31 21:45:00.912 EDT: ntpd[263]: %IP-IP_NTP-5-HP_CONN_RECOVERED : High priority NTP peer connection recovered - Stratum 3->2.
RP/0/RSP0/CPU0:Oct 31 22:04:17.083 EDT: ntpd[263]: %IP-IP_NTP-5-SYNC_LOSS : Synchronization lost : 192.168.123.6 : System clock selection failed
RP/0/RSP0/CPU0:Oct 31 22:04:17.083 EDT: ntpd[263]: %IP-IP_NTP-5-HP_CONN_LOST : High priority NTP peer connection lost - Stratum 2->3.
RP/0/RSP0/CPU0:Oct 31 22:19:58.036 EDT: ntpd[263]: %IP-IP_NTP-5-HP_CONN_RECOVERED : High priority NTP peer connection recovered - Stratum 3->2.
RP/0/RSP0/CPU0:Oct 31 22:51:33.959 EDT: ntpd[263]: %IP-IP_NTP-5-SYNC_LOSS : Synchronization lost : 192.168.123.6 : System clock selection failed

I did some research and Cisco states that the error means what it says: It can't keep the clock synced with the configured NTP server.

So I created 5 more NTP servers and configured it to use all 6 of them.

It is actually now having sync issues MORE often.

I am considering just suppressing the logs for this particular type of log message but before I do that, has anyone ever actually figured out what problem IOS XR has with standards compliant and fully functional NTP servers?

Is there a special way that you have to configure ntpd on a linux host to get this to.. stop?
